I got a new Kreon drive off Ebay - the 162D. It was supposedly flashed with 1.0 and XBC seems to agree with that but the UNLOCK DRIVE option is grayed out. Schtrom tells me that it can only be used as a DVD-ROM drive and cant read 360 originals.

I downloaded the firmware from XBins and it tells me the 162D bin is not for my drive - but it is.

Any suggestions?

The IDE port on the raid controller may not support all the command sets needed to get it to rip. What makes me think this is the fact that you can't switch to ASPI. Any normal IDE controller should be able to support ASPI unless it only has a limited number of command sets. Which is what makes me think that an external USB enclosure will be you answer here.
